Our Story
Living Horizon has a strong reputation throughout the UK, as a leading supported living provider, working with residents with forensic and the most challenging of backgrounds.
Established in 2012 - from the outset we have been supporting those with complex mental health needs. We have found our service users have had some of the longest placements in their adult lives with us. Find out more about our teams and how we support our residents for success.
Placement Stability
Where other providers may struggle with complex and challenging needs, we have proven experience in maintaining exceptionally difficult tenancies with positive outcomes.
Who We Support
As a 24/7 supported living care provider for complex and forensic mental health needs, we support individuals from all walks of life - including those coming from secure hospitals, having completed custodial sentences or homelessness.
Challenging Behaviours
Our team is experienced in providing boundaried and compassionate person-centred care that focuses on independent living. Through our positive behaviour support plans, over time, we help reassure, support and stabilise the most challenging of residents.
Emergency Placements
We are often the last line of defence for commissioners seeking a specialist provider, before options of return to a secure setting or homelessness. We're always ready to discuss solutions.
Complex Diagnoses
We have experience supporting those with personality disorders, paranoid schizophrenia, bi-polar, all forms of psychosis, acquired brain injuries, autism, learning disabilities, dual diagnosis, self harm, drug/alcohol abuse, PTSD, eating disorders and more...

How we work with you
Referral & Assessment
-
Challenging Placements – we can assess in-person within days
-
Comprehensive Assessment Report – to quickly determine specific care needs and placement feasibility
-
Emergency placements – we try to keep beds available for exactly these scenarios
Stability During Transitions
-
We aim to provide stability as soon as possible, as very often our service users come from chaotic backgrounds
-
The move period often causes upset for complex needs service users, and our team work with them to make this as easy as possible for them to settle in, establish trust and routines, and find stability
Person Centred Care Plans
-
Based on the often complex needs of individuals, goals of care coordinators, local authorities and next of kin – we build a person centred care plan with service users
-
This is reviewed regularly and updated as service users settle in and make progress
Long Term Tenancies
-
We have regular care plan reviews with residents, and regular professionals meetings – to monitor and ensure that goals are being achieved and progress made for long term successful placements
-
Our ultimate goal is for service users to be calm, independent, and supported in their life goals; whether this means they move on to live independently or retain a long term tenancy
